wsdl_class_partial.phpt 804 B

123456789101112131415161718192021222324252627282930
  1. --TEST--
  2. \PHPUnit\Framework\MockObject\Generator::generateClassFromWsdl('GoogleSearch.wsdl', 'GoogleSearch', array('doGoogleSearch'))
  3. --SKIPIF--
  4. <?php
  5. if (!extension_loaded('soap')) echo 'skip: SOAP extension is required';
  6. ?>
  7. --FILE--
  8. <?php
  9. require __DIR__ . '/../../vendor/autoload.php';
  10. $generator = new \PHPUnit\Framework\MockObject\Generator;
  11. print $generator->generateClassFromWsdl(
  12. __DIR__ . '/../_fixture/GoogleSearch.wsdl',
  13. 'GoogleSearch',
  14. array('doGoogleSearch')
  15. );
  16. ?>
  17. --EXPECTF--
  18. class GoogleSearch extends \SoapClient
  19. {
  20. public function __construct($wsdl, array $options)
  21. {
  22. parent::__construct('%s/GoogleSearch.wsdl', $options);
  23. }
  24. public function doGoogleSearch($key, $q, $start, $maxResults, $filter, $restrict, $safeSearch, $lr, $ie, $oe)
  25. {
  26. }
  27. }